If not, see . */ #include "si5351.h" #include "Wire.h" Si5351 si5351; void setup() { // Start serial Serial.begin(57600); // Initialize the Si5351 to use a 25 MHz clock on the XO input si5351.init(SI5351_CRYSTAL_LOAD_0PF, 0, 0); // Set the CLKIN reference frequency to 10 MHz si5351.set_ref_freq(10000000UL, SI5351_PLL_INPUT_CLKIN); // Apply a correction factor to CLKIN si5351.set_correction(0, SI5351_PLL_INPUT_CLKIN); // Set PLLA and PLLB to use the signal on CLKIN instead of the XTAL si5351.set_pll_input(SI5351_PLLA, SI5351_PLL_INPUT_CLKIN); si5351.set_pll_input(SI5351_PLLB, SI5351_PLL_INPUT_CLKIN); // Set CLK0 to output 14 MHz si5351.set_freq(1400000000ULL, SI5351_CLK0); si5351.update_status(); delay(500); } void loop() { // Read the Status Register and print it every 10 seconds si5351.update_status(); Serial.print(" SYS_INIT: "); Serial.print(si5351.dev_status.SYS_INIT); Serial.print(" LOL_A: "); Serial.print(si5351.dev_status.LOL_A); Serial.print(" LOL_B: "); Serial.print(si5351.dev_status.LOL_B); Serial.print(" LOS: "); Serial.print(si5351.dev_status.LOS); Serial.print(" REVID: "); Serial.println(si5351.dev_status.REVID); delay(10000); }
